Far Rockaway exotic car towing — tools, rigging, and chain of custody
Far Rockaway geometry decides half the exotic car towing setup. Truck approach for a Mott Ave pickup looks very different from one on Rockaway Beach Blvd — turning radius, curb cut access, and overhead clearance all move the equipment call. Residential driveways in Far Rockaway sometimes require reverse staging to keep the truck out of the block. Commercial strips often need coordination with adjacent business owners if the pickup crosses a loading zone. The operator reads the geometry on arrival and picks whichever hookup method clears the scene cleanest. Intersections like Mott Ave & Central Ave and Beach Channel Dr & Beach 20th St get extra caution — those are high-traffic nodes. If the geometry won’t allow a safe rig, the operator tells the caller and either reassigns from dispatch or walks them to a better staging spot down the block.

exotic car towing — from first ring to final invoice
Three people make a Far Rockaway exotic car towing call happen. The dispatcher is the single point of contact from ring to first truck movement — they own the quote, the assignment, and the initial ETA. The operator is the field principal — they own verification, rigging, transit, and drop. The owner or authorized driver is the consenting party — they own the "yes," the destination choice, and the payment. All three sign off on the written form before any rigging happens. If at any point during the workflow one of those parties wants to stop — the caller changes their mind, the operator sees something unsafe at the scene, the dispatcher gets a cancellation — the job stops, nothing hooks, no fare charged. That’s what consent-only actually means in practice. It’s not a sign on the wall; it’s three separate checkpoints where any one party can say no and the job ends without consequence.
